Essential Oils in Skincare: Targeting Acne and Blemishes

Confronting recurring acne and blemishes can be frustrating, but some natural oils present a gentle solution to managing irritation and supporting brighter skin. For instance, the tea tree extract is well-known for its impressive antimicrobial properties, which can assist to combat acne-causing germs. Similarly, lavender oil can assist to minimize scarring and promote repair, while chamomile oil delivers a calming influence to sensitive skin. However, it's crucial to always dilute essential oils with a base oil, like jojoba oil, before applying them to the skin to avoid irritation.
